POLISH WINTER DAYLIGHT HOURS mod version 1.1 adjusts daylight hours in North Europe during winter, setting night from 17 to 7. Created by Euro Truck Simulator 2
The POLISH WINTER DAYLIGHT HOURS V1.1 mod adjusts the length of daylight during winter specifically for Northern Europe, including areas like Scandinavia, Iceland, and Russia. It modifies night hours to span from 17:00 to 7:00, aligning more closely with real-world winter conditions in these regions. This kind of adjustment can add a layer of realism for players driving through northern territories during the colder months.

How to install
1. Download every .scs file from the source page (map mods often ship multiple files). 2. Copy all files to `Documents/Euro Truck Simulator 2/mod/`. 3. Enable each file in Mod Manager **in the order documented by the modder**. Load order matters for maps. 4. Start a new save or use an existing save that already supports the map's base regions.
After the mod loads, save your game inside a safe area (parking lot or service) before deciding whether to keep it. If the game refuses to load with the mod enabled, check that all required DLCs are installed and that the supported ETS2 version chips on this page include your installed game patch.
